Illustrator CS3 color profile warning
el_reverend (134 points) | Mon, 2009-04-06 21:31Hello all,
does anyone know how to disable the Illustrator CS3 dialog box that informs me that my current color settings honor CMYK linked files? I can either quit or continue to open the file, but I HATE the distraction and extra step. It drives me a little insane.
Some of the files are old and created with an old version of Illustrator while other files are new. Any suggestions?

It's Edit>color settings> change the color management part to "preserve embedded profiles" and "preserve numbers (ignore linked profiles)". At least, that's what mine are at now and I don't get the error anymore. Unchecking all the check boxes below probably helps too. Hell, I don't remember what I did to fix it!
